10 Best Body Wash For Oily Skin In 2022 [Buying Guide]

best body wash for oily skin

Every skin type has issues, having oily skin needs extra care to keep it from acne and breakouts. Oily skin produces more sebum which leads to clogging of pores resulting from acne and pimples.

Using harsh soaps can cause more oiliness. Over-drying and scrubbing will raise oil production as the body will try to compensate. Body soap is not enough for treating oily skin issues. Hence a good body wash is needed not only to control oil-control issues but also to leave your skin acne-free without any harshness.

The best body wash for oily skin puts grease under control. It can gently remove dirt and impurities settled on the surface of the skin while making your skin feel soft.

It might get confusing to select the best product. In this article, we have reviewed and listed ten body washes for oily skin to narrow down your search results.

10 Best Body Wash For Oily Skin Reviewed

Following are some of the best body washes for oily skin that you would want to check out before choosing one.

1. Neutrogena Body Clear Body Wash

best body wash for oily skin

Neutrogena has designed one of the best body wash for oily skin. It not only helps to reduce acne and break-outs but also makes your skin feel fresh.

It has a beautiful grape-fruited scent that rejuvenates you. It has salicylic acid to unclog pores, prevent ingrown hair, and reduce oiliness. With Micro-clear technology it helps in eliminating the breakouts. Salicylic acid is delivered into the pores which helps in treating acne without making your skin feel dry.

This gentle formula contains a proven acne-fighting ingredient. It treats and helps prevent breakouts on your back, chest, and shoulders without over-drying or irritating your skin. Its rich foaming lather rinses completely without leaving pore-clogging residue behind.

This natural grapefruit body wash can be used on your chest, back, and shoulders. It is a mild and gentle body wash that works on all skin types.

It has Vitamin C, an anti-oxidant that helps in anti-aging. It rinses your body clean without leaving any residue. Overall, it’s a good body wash for use.


  • Grapefruit extract
  • Does not leave any residue
  • Treats acne and breakouts
  • Works on all skin types
  • anti-oxidant property
  • Mild and gentle
  • can be used on body and face


  • Can make your skin dry
  • Not so good for dry skin

2. Phisoderm Anti-Blemish Body Wash

best body wash for oily skin

This body wash has a triple soothing formula of Vitamin E, Aloe Vera, Chamomile. It works for normal and sensitive skin and leaves skin clean.

It has salicylic acid which reduces acne and break-outs effectively within just a few days of application. It is a pH-balanced anti-blemish body resulting in smooth and clear skin.
The natural ingredient content helps in anti-aging, nourishing, and conditioning. It has a refreshing fragrance to make you feel fresh.


  • Clears acne within few days
  • Natural ingredients
  • Balanced pH
  • Cruelty-free
  • fragrance


  • Not good for dry skin
  • The runny texture of the product
  • Has paraben

3. Sebamed Paraben-free Liquid Face and Body Wash

best body wash for oily skin

This is a hypoallergenic body wash formulated for sensitive skin. It is safe for use on any body part. It gently eliminates pore-clogging impurities.

Using soap and harsh cleansers may agitate dry skin and can cause skin conditions like eczema but this body wash is soap and alkali free. It is formulated with special vitamins, it nourishes and heals your skin.

It leaves your skin feeling smooth and clean. It helps in maintaining the pH levels of the skin. Regulates sebum production and keeps your skin moisturized. It is suitable for sensitive skin and gives healthier and smoother skin.

It has an active moisturizing complex that replenishes the lost moisture content of the skin without making it feel dry. This body wash is recommended by dermatologists for treating skin irritations such as psoriasis, eczema, contact dermatitis, acne, etc.


  • Good for sensitive skin
  • Recommended by professionals
  • Heals skin irritation
  • Soap and alkali-free
  • Hypoallergenic
  • Maintain pH levels
  • Replenishes the lost moisture content


  • Strong smell

4. Murad Acne Body Wash

best body wash for oily skin

This body wash is specially formulated with a combination of glycolic acid and salicylic acid. It effectively eliminates acne and pimples.

It is free of harsh chemicals like paraben, sulfate, and phthalate. It has a date-seed grain mix content which helps in skin exfoliation to remove all the dirt and toxin. It has green tea and licorice root that calms irritated skin.


  • Free of paraben, sulfate, phthalate
  • Has glycolic acid and salicylic acid
  • Prevents acne and break-outs
  • Green tea and licorice root extracts
  • Good exfoliator


  • Not mild
  • Can be harsh for sensitive skin

5. Proactiv Deep Cleansing Wash

best body wash for oily skin

This body washes not only removes unnecessary oil but also unclogs pores. The high salicylic acid content removes excess oil from pores and exfoliates the skin effectively.

Smooth exfoliating beads lift away dead skin cells with 2% salicylic acid that helps unclog pores and reduce oiliness. It clears acne and prevents future breakouts. It is a safe effective formula that can be used for teens and adults. It is designed specifically for acne-prone skin.

It works on all skin types and can be used for both body and face.


  • High salicylic acid content
  • Removes excess oils
  • Exfoliation property
  • Can be used for both body and face
  • Safe for use


  • Harsh for sensitive skin
  • Can make your skin dry

6. Mario Badescu A.H.A Botanical Body Soap

best body wash for oily skin

This body soap is made with fresh grapefruit and papaya extracts to act as exfoliators that contain sweet-smelling ingredients giving a pleasant fragrance.

It has oat protein that exfoliates and soothes skin irritation as well. The ginseng extract formula in this product rejuvenates the skin and makes you feel refreshing. It produces a good lather. It does not leave any skin residue behind.

This product removes extra oil from the skin while giving a fresh scent. It makes your skin feel soft and smooth.


  • Removes excess oil
  • Grapefruit and papaya extract
  • Good fragrance
  • Rejuvenates skin
  • Produces good lather
  • Leaves no residue
  • Skin feels soft and smooth


  • Can cause dryness in some skin type
  • Has sodium lauryl sulfate

7. Dead Sea Mud Soap Bar

best body wash for oily skin

This soap is made from the real Dead Sea mineral mud of Israel. It has activated charcoal that extracts impurities and toxins.

This handmade bar is free of chemicals and cruelty-free. It is piled up with certain essential oils such as palm oil, castor oil, sunflower oil, and extra virgin olive oil. It retains the moisture content of the skin without making you feel greasy.

It can be used for all skin types and heal skin irritations like eczema, acne, psoriasis, etc. It has a pleasant fragrance due to the combination of eucalyptus, peppermint oil, and lemongrass. There are other organic ingredients like castor oils and unrefined Shea butter. It keeps your skin healthy.


  • Natural ingredients
  • Pleasant fragrance
  • Removes excess oil
  • Free of harmful chemicals
  • Does not make you feel greasy
  • Treat skin irritations
  • Cruelty-free


  • Can be harsh for dry skin

8. TheraTree Oil Tea Tree Oil Soap With Neem Oil

best body wash for oily skin

This is a concentrated product that is free of harmful chemical preservatives that irritate. It is made by using natural ingredients. It has a concentrated liquid consistency and produces a thick lather for thorough cleansing.

With the combination of essential oils, it gives a pleasant fragrance that will make you smell fresh all day long. It effectively eliminates body and foot odor. The mint essential oil adds a rejuvenating scent. Helps wash away dirt, impurities, make-up from the skin surface, and pores.

Enriched with essential oils and neem extracts that have been used for ages for skin discomfort. Infused with nourishing botanicals rich in skin moisturizing Omegas 3,6,7 and 9. Scented with cooling mint essential oil which helps soothe skin irritation and foot odor.

This product will revitalize your skin. It has skin moisturizing and conditioning properties. Melaleuca and Neem oil fight infections and bacteria. It uses Omega fatty acids to protect the skin from dryness.


  • Essential oils
  • Natural ingredients
  • Fragrance
  • Helps to get rid of body odor
  • Fight infections
  • Moisturizing and conditioning


  • Does not work for all skin types

9. Shea Moisture African Black Soap With Shea Butter

best body wash for oily skin

As the name suggests one of the prime ingredients of this product is Shea butter, which does a great job of hydrating skin without making it greasy.

This product is made with Aloe, Vitamin E, which soothe and heal irritations. It effectively washes away excess oil from the skin. It is also used for preventing signs of skin aging.

This is a cruelty-free product. It is free of harsh chemicals like paraben, sulfate. This is a vegan soap that relieves symptoms of skin problems with natural ingredients like Shea butter. It is made from palm and plantain peel ash along with the combination of various oils that have been used in Africa for centuries to balance oily skin.

Overall this is a strong contender for best body wash for oily skin but keeping the high price in mind it can be unsuitable for some people.


  • Ingredients
  • Hydrates skin
  • Heals skin irritations
  • Prevents signs of aging
  • Scent
  • Cruelty-free
  • No paraben or sulfate


  • Expensive

10. Everyone 3-in-1 Soap

best body wash for oily skin

This product is filled with essential oils that will address your oily skin and also other skin problems. The best part of this soap is you can use it as a body wash, shampoo, and bubble bath.

It is free of paraben, gluten, polysorbate, disodium EDTA, non-GMO verified, and sulfate-free. Its natural ingredients gently nourish and nurture your skin. It is not tested on animals and has no synthetic fragrance. Pure essential oils soothe skin.

It has plant extracts like chamomile, calendula, aloe vera, flower extracts, Lavender, white tea, panthenol, and Vitamin E. It can be used for dry skin and for preventing skin irritations. It works great for daily use and can be used by everyone in the family.


  • Works as a shampoo, body wash, and a bubble bath
  • Free of paraben, gluten, sulfate
  • Can be used by everyone
  • Natural ingredients
  • Cruelty-free
  • Lavender fragrance
  • Good for dry skin
  • Cheap


  • Contains phenoxyethanol, the neurotoxin

4 Tips To Reduce Oily Skin

You have read about some of the best body washes above. But to achieve better results in everyday life here are some additional tips to get rid of oily skin issues.

Cleans Your Skin With Mild Products

Oily skin is prone to acne, break-outs, and pimples. It becomes necessary to choose the product that would act gently on the skin for its conditioning. Products containing salicylic acid and glycolic acid are good for oily skin. Strong products contain harsh chemicals that might not suit oily skin and would result in skin irritations.

Hence it is better to choose mild and gentle products for oily skin.

Moisturize Your Skin

Moisture helps to make your skin feel rejuvenated and young by maintaining its pH balance. It fights against wrinkles. Moisturizing is also needed to maintain healthy skin. It will keep your skin hydrated without causing excessive oiliness. It nourishes and pampers your skin efficiently.

Avoid Overwashing

Washing your face or body for more than 2-3 times in a day can cause drynessReduce your bathing time. Excess hot water can strip off the essential oils of the skin and cause dryness. You don’t need to wash away all the oil to keep your skin away from greasiness. Certain natural oils are needed for healthy skin.


Oily skin needs extra care as it is more prone to getting break-outs. Hence to choose the right product becomes important.

We have listed the body wash and soaps that will help to reduce your oily skin problems. Certain factors have to be considered before choosing the best body wash for oily skin. A product with a content of glycolic acid and salicylic acid is good for oily skin. Salicyclic acid helps in the prevention of clogging of pores.

Since harmful chemicals like paraben, gluten, phthalate, sulfate have a tendency to react on the skin, it is better to look for products that are made with natural ingredients. Over-washing has to be avoided as that will extract the essential oils from the skin. Skin needs to be exfoliated to remove the dirt, dust, and toxins.  

For your convenience, we have also reviewed the pros and cons of each product. Hope it will help you to buy the right product that would suit all your needs.

Have a happier and healthier life.

Also Read: 11 Best Korean Moisturizer For Oily Skin [Reviews & Buying Guide]

Diksha Sangle

Diksha Sangle

Dentist by profession, passionate about learning and writing.

Table of Contents